Technical Considerations for Embroiderers
Since the product description notes compatibility with cutting machines like Silhouette Studio and Design Space, it is crucial to clarify the workflow. This is primarily a graphic asset. To use it for machine embroidery design purposes, you will likely need to digitize it or use auto-digitizing software if a native embroidery file is not explicitly included. If you are purchasing this as a digital embroidery file, confirm the format. If it is purely a graphic, you must account for the time and skill required to convert it into a stitch file.
When working with this type of quote design, pay attention to satin stitch boundaries. Long, thin strokes in text can snag if not properly secured with tie-offs. If you are digitizing this yourself, consider using a running stitch for finer details to reduce bulk. For broader areas, a well-balanced fill stitch will provide coverage without excessive thread usage.
Fabric and Stabilizer Choices
The success of any custom apparel project hinges on stabilization. For stretchy fabrics like t-shirts or jersey knits, a cut-away stabilizer is non-negotiable. It prevents the design from puckering over time. For woven fabrics like aprons or tea towels, a tear-away may suffice, but always test first. The stabilizer choice directly impacts the professional look of your handmade product.
Be cautious with dark fabrics. If the design relies on subtle shading, it may get lost. Use high-contrast thread colors to maintain visibility. Also, avoid placing large, dense areas of stitching on thin fabrics without proper backing, as this can cause distortion. The goal is a clean, crisp finished product that looks store-bought but feels handmade.
